What is Folloze?
Folloze operates at the intersection of marketing technology and revenue operations, providing a sophisticated Buyer Experience Platform. By enabling organizations to deliver highly personalized, data-centric digital journeys, the company addresses the critical need for B2B brands to maintain engagement throughout the entire customer lifecycle. Its platform is currently utilized by industry heavyweights such as Cisco, RingCentral, and ServiceNow, validating its utility in complex, high-stakes sales environments. The company's core value proposition lies in its capacity to transform static marketing assets into dynamic, actionable buyer experiences that drive conversion and long-term retention.
How much funding has Folloze raised?
Folloze has raised a total of $26.3M across 7 funding rounds:

Private Equity (2013): $2M, investors not publicly disclosed
Angel/Seed (2015): $3.3M led by NEA, Cervin Ventures, and TriplePoint Capital
Unspecified (2015): $1M, investors not publicly disclosed
Series A (2016): $1.4M, investors not publicly disclosed
Private Equity (2016): $7.3M backed by Cervin Ventures, NEA, and Canvas Ventures
Series B (2019): $11M with participation from BGV
Debt (2020): $350K led by PPP
Key Investors in Folloze
NEA
New Enterprise Associates is a global venture capital firm that focuses on helping founders build transformative businesses across multiple stages, sectors, and geographies.
Cervin Ventures
Cervin is an early stage fund that invests in entrepreneurs disrupting the enterprise application, infrastructure, and tools sectors, providing strategic guidance and operational support.
Canvas Ventures
Canvas Ventures is a boutique firm for visionary builders, leading Series A investments in transformative companies across sectors like fintech, digital health, and logistics.
